[0020] The following description covers a ported direct-flow scavenging engine having at least one cylinder in which a pair of pistons are arranged such that their end surfaces face each other. This illustrative scenario is only intended to provide a basis for understanding different piston configuration embodiments by way of illustrated example in an operating opposed-piston environment, but is not intended to limit the application of the illustrated configuration to any particular pair. Piston structure.
[0021] exist image 3 In , the internal combustion engine 49 is represented by an opposed-piston engine having at least one ported cylinder 50 . For example, an engine may have one ported cylinder, two ported cylinders, three ported cylinders, or four or more ported cylinders. For purposes of illustration, in the examples that will be shown and described, the engine is of the presumably opposed-piston type having multiple ported cylinders.
